Your Responsibilities

As a Lead Teacher in Linköping Municipality, you will have a permanent position as a teacher for grades Pre-K to 6, along with a fixed-term appointment as a Lead Teacher. Time for your Lead Teacher duties is allocated in dialogue with the responsible principal, amounting to at least 10% of working hours.

The role of Lead Teacher in the school involves working to develop operations in one or more subjects to increase goal fulfillment and students' academic results by:

  • Systematically working to develop teaching so that it is based on scientific evidence and proven experience.
  • Keeping up to date with current research and promoting its use in teaching.
  • Mentoring colleagues in conducting pedagogical dialogues.
  • Leading processes that develop collegial learning.

As a teacher, your starting point is to work with planning, teaching, evaluation, and values-based work based on the curriculum. The work is carried out both independently and in collaboration with colleagues.

As a teacher, you view the student's entire school day as important, and you therefore collaborate with both guardians and colleagues regarding the student. As part of this collaboration, the school's and after-school center's activities also work together to achieve higher goal fulfillment and create the best conditions for each student. To benefit the learning of students, yourself, and the operation, you draw upon the experiences and knowledge of different professions. You base your work on the student group you meet and are expected to create varied and challenging teaching. Using digital tools is a natural part of your teaching.

You will be part of a school development group with two other Lead Teachers, where you together lead important development processes and contribute to shaping future teaching. Teaching takes place at Nykil School, but you work on development for both Nykil and Ulrika Schools.

Your Workplace

Nykil School is located in the heart of the Nykil community and houses operations from Pre-K to Grade 6. Approximately 25 employees work here, and around 210 students attend. Together, we contribute to a pleasant and family-like school environment. The school consists of several buildings and has a large schoolyard with its own school forest that inspires play, exploration, and outdoor pedagogy. We actively work for safety and study peace, and our goal is for every student to succeed and develop into a secure and independent individual who believes in themselves and sees opportunities.

Our after-school center offers children a place to develop their creativity, imagination, and social skills. We place great focus on soft values and are currently working specifically with empathy and how to be a good friend. By making students participants and giving them influence in the operation, we create a safe and meaningful everyday life. The after-school center collaborates closely with the school to strengthen students' learning and well-being.
